Output 3c882f8e43322ba2151a17d2396f7b1007b78facd08113d54bb87541f5fe3615:9

value
3395656
script pubkey
OP_0 OP_PUSHBYTES_20 663a8901cddb896926e08f789dfaf0112ee55276
address
bc1qvcagjqwdmwykjfhq3aufm7hszyhw25nksp43zc
transaction
3c882f8e43322ba2151a17d2396f7b1007b78facd08113d54bb87541f5fe3615